English meaning
- indiscreet adjective Careless about what one says or reveals; lacking good judgment about privacy or tact.
- loose adj Not firmly attached, fixed, or fitting tightly.
- loudmouth noun Someone who talks too much, too loudly, or too boastfully, often at the expense of other people's patience.
- tactless adj Lacking sensitivity to other people's feelings, often causing unintended offense.
